Head Housekeeping Attendant
A Supervising Housekeeper is a vital member of the motel team, responsible for overseeing the daily operations of the housekeeping department. They direct a team of housekeepers to ensure that guest rooms and public areas are kept clean, sanitary, and well-maintained. The Supervising Housekeeper plays a critical role in delivering a positive guest experience by maintaining high standards of cleanliness and order throughout the facility.
- Key responsibilities of a Head Housekeeping Attendant include:
- Arranging staff to ensure adequate coverage throughout the day
- Training new housekeepers on proper cleaning procedures and safety protocols
- Monitoring the quality of housekeeping services provided to guests
- Resolving guest complaints related to cleanliness or service
- Ensuring inventory levels of cleaning supplies and equipment
Room Service Attendant
A Room Service Attendant is a crucial part of the hotel operation. They are responsible for serving meals and drinks to guests in their suites. The job demands excellent customer service skills, as well as the skill to converse effectively with guests. A typical day for a Room Service Attendant often entails receiving orders, assembling trays, and delivering food quickly. They also disinfect tables and utensils, ensuring a clean and sanitary environment.

Head of Housekeeping
An Executive Housekeeper is a essential figure in the smooth operation of any hospitality establishment. Reporting directly to the General Manager, they manage all aspects of cleaning, ensuring a consistently high quality of cleanliness and guest happiness. This includes supervising housekeeping staff, developing cleaning procedures, and controlling expenses effectively. A successful Executive Housekeeper exhibits strong communication skills, a keen commitment to hygiene, and a passion for delivering exceptional guest experiences.
